The United States is not the only country battling a surge in COVID-19 cases. Across Europe, countries are seeing record numbers of new cases and hospitalizations.

French President Emmanuel Macron declared a state of emergency and placed a curfew on nine cities.

United Kingdom Prime Minister Boris Johnson is working to avoid a total shutdown by putting in place measures like closing pubs and restricting social gatherings. A survey in the UK showed that people would accept a lockdown as long as the government became more clear with their COVID-19 policies.
